Whale trader Jason Leo said he is rethinking discipline and risk control after reviewing his recent trading history. According to ChainCatcher, he said he once made about $100 million in profit during the previous cycle but gave back much of it after failing to cut losses when the market reversed.

Jason said he initially kept a trend-following view in the current rally and expected Bitcoin to reach $74,000, treating the volatility along the way as part of the uptrend. As the price moved closer to that target, however, memories of earlier losses made him more cautious, and he chose to exit early.

He said Bitcoin eventually reached $74,000, but he did not stay in the trade. Jason added that his mistake in the previous cycle was overconfidence in the trend, while this time he left too early out of fear of repeating the same error. He said the biggest challenge in trading is not beating the market, but escaping fixed thinking formed by past experience.
